3. SEATBACK
ANGLE
ADJUSTING
SWITCH
Move the control switch in the de-
sired direction.
Releasing the switch will stop the seat-
back at that position.
CAUTION
Avoid
reclining
the
seatback
more than needed. The seat belts pro-
vide maximum protection in a frontal
or rear collision when the driver and
the front passenger are sitting up
straight and well back in the seats. If
you are reclined, the lap belt may
slide past your hips and apply re-
straint forces directly to the abdomen
or your neck may contact the shoul-
der belt. In the event of a frontal
collision, the more the seat is re-
clined, the greater the risk of death
or serious injury.
4. SEAT LUMBER SUPPORT ADJUSTING
SWITCH
Push the switch on either side.
The amount of
lumbar
support will
change while the switch is pushed.

—Folding front passenger's
seat (on some models)
XS13209
any
BEFORE
FOLDING
PASSENGER'S SEAT
1. Push the seat belt hanger down as
far as it will go when it is in the
raised position.
XS13160
FRONT
2. Make sure the shoulder belt passes
through the hanger when folding the
front passenger's seat.
This prevents the shoulder belt from being
damaged.
CAUTION
The seat belt must be removed from
the hanger when the seat belt is in
use.
